Hi, nfs locking stopped working on my file server running 2.6.15-rc5
today.  All clients that try locking operations hang, and I get the
message from the server:

lockd: couldn't create RPC handle for w.x.y.z

Also, the lockd process is unkillable, it looks like I'll have to
reboot.

The nfs mounts look like:

rw,nosuid,nodev,v3,rsize=8192,wsize=8192,hard,intr,udp,lock
